System for tracking and dispensing medical items from environmentally controlled storage area

  • US 8,423,180 B1
  • Filed: 05/29/1998
  • Issued: 04/16/2013
  • Est. Priority Date: 12/16/1994
  • Status: Expired due to Fees

1. A system for providing medical items comprising:

  • a computer, wherein the computer is in operative connection with a data store, wherein the data store includes user data representative of a plurality of authorized users, item data representative of a plurality of medical items, and location data representative of storage locations in which the medical items are stored;

    a user interface in operative connection with the computer, wherein the interface includes an input device;

    a refrigerator, wherein a storage location for at least one medical item is located in an interior area of the refrigerator, the refrigerator including a door, wherein access to the interior area is controlled by opening and closing the door;

    a lock module operatively attached to the refrigerator, wherein the lock module is in operative connection with the computer, and wherein the lock module is operative responsive to a signal from the computer to change the lock module from a locked to an unlocked condition, wherein in the locked condition the refrigerator is prevented from being opened and in the unlocked condition the door is enabled to be opened;

    wherein responsive to a user inputting identification data through the input device of the interface corresponding to the data representative of an authorized user stored in the data store, the computer enables the user to input item indicia corresponding to a medical item through the input device, and wherein the computer is operative responsive to input of the item indicia to output the signal changing the lock module to the unlocked condition.
